Unveiling the Hours: A Summertime Extravaganza (Kind Of)
Here's the scoop: during the summer season (which, lucky you, includes right now in July!), the Indianapolis Zoo operates on a sliding schedule that would make a chameleon proud.

Monday through Wednesday: These weekdays are all about that chill zoo vibe. The gates open at a leisurely 9:00 am and close at 5:00 pm. Perfect for a relaxed stroll past the lions (who are probably napping anyway, it's hot out there!).
Thursdays: Thursdays are where things get interesting. The zoo extends its hours for an "Animals and All That Jazz" night, opening at 5:30 pm and staying open until 8:30 pm. Think live music, cool evening air, and maybe even a sloth grooving to the beat (hey, you never know!).
Fridays to Sundays: Get ready for some weekend zoo-ing! The zoo opens at 9:00 am and keeps the party going until 7:00 pm. Plenty of time to see all your favorite furry (or feathery, or scaly) friends.
Important Note: While you won't need to channel your inner Lara Croft to navigate the opening hours, it's always a good idea to double-check the zoo's website or social media just in case anything changes. Hey, even zoos can have surprise pop quizzes (probably not, but you get the idea).

Member's Only Hours: If you're a zoo member (and if you're not, why not? Supporting those amazing animals is pretty pawsome!), you get exclusive access to the zoo between 8:00 am and 9:00 am on Saturdays and Sundays. Basically, you get a sneak peek before the crowds arrive!
Beat the Heat: Remember, Indiana summers can be scorchers. Sunscreen, hats, and comfy shoes are your zoo-going best friends. Also, consider bringing a refillable water bottle – staying hydrated is key!
